Which of the following hormones can replace vernalization ?

Options

A.Auxin
B.Cytokinin
C.Gibberellins
D.Etrhylene

Solution

Vernalization refers to the application of low temperature to moistened seeds and young plants, causing shortening of vegetative phas and initiation of reproductive phase. A Lang and coworkers (1966) postulated that, low temperature induces synthesis of vernalin that causes flowering, though Chailakhyan (1968) stated that under long-day conditions vernalin turn into gibberellin and thus, in some plants, the requirement for vernalization is overcome by gibberellins.
